CHANGED OR DIFFERING SITE CONDITIONS

This article examines highway specification clauses affecting differing site condition claims and discusses the inconsistent court decisions applying those clauses. The article then suggests means for better protecting the public interest--namely, (1) fair contract terms and (2) early participation by FHWA in cooperation with both the contractor and the highway department in an effort to resolve the contractor and the highway department in an effort to resolve site condition problems in the field and avoid litigation.
